#1C40CD Color Information
#1C40CD is a dark color. The closest websafe version is #1C40CD. A complement of this color would be #CEAB1C, perceived brightness is 0.27, and the grayscale version is #747474.
In the HSL color space, this color has a hue angle of 228°,a saturation of 76%, and a lightness of 46%.The HSV representation shows a hue of 228°, a saturation of 86%, and a value of 80%.
In a RGB color space, #1C40CD is composed of 11% red, 25% green and 80%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86% cyan, 69% magenta, 0% yellow and 20% black.
In the Yxy color space, this color is represented as Y: 7.63, x: 0.1782, and y: 0.1212.
